Clwb Ifor Bach

Clwb Ifor Bach is a Cardiff nightclub, music venue, Welsh-language club and community centre. It is known to the Cardiff Welsh-speaking community as Clwb and is often known by others on the Cardiff music scene as The Welsh Club.

Location
Clwb Ifor Bach is located in central Cardiff, halfway down Womanby Street, a lane running from the front of Cardiff Castle, parallel to High Street/St Mary Street). The club faces the rear of a Wetherspoons pub, 'The Gatekeeper'. == History ==
History
Clwb Ifor Bach has existed since 1983 and was founded by Cymdeithas Clwb Cymraeg Caerdydd, a society formed with the purpose of establishing a Welsh language social club. The new venue was created inside a former British Legion club on Womanby Street. The chair was Welsh politician Owen John Thomas. The club is named for Ifor Bach, a famous rebel leader against English rule in the 12th century. The building
The club is contained within an unassuming three-storey building. There is a bar, stage and dance floor on each level, varying in size from level to level. The top floor is the largest. The physical fabric of the club underwent a fairly major overhaul in the 1990s. In early 2019, Clwb Ifor Bach announced plans to take over the derelict site next door to create new 500-capacity and 300-capacity venues. Cardiff Council had acquired the site next door and would lease it to the club. Designs are by architects Nissen Richards Studio. == Events ==
Events
at Clwb Ifor Bach in August 2023 There are regular performances of live music on the club's stages. There are also regular themed music nights weekly, during which one of the club's floors may be given over to a particular musical genre for an evening. The range of music played is extensive, including genres such as reggae, folk, hip-hop, pop, rock, dubstep, drum and bass, house, electro, Welsh, and more. In 2014, the club started holding comedy performances from established stand-up and sketch comedians, usually on weeknights. ==Notable performers==
